This affects two totally different sets of hardware using the Ubuntu
GNOME 20160323.1 amd64 image:

(1) AMD Sempron LE-1250 @ 2.2 GHz w/nVidia C61 [GeForce 7025 / nForce
630a]

(2) Intel Pentium Dual-Core E5300 @ 2.60GHz w/Intel GMA4500 Graphics

And it's worse because after waiting 2 to 3 minutes for that tty1 prompt
to disappear you're asked for a password and just leaving it blank
doesn't work.

The only way I've found to get these images to work is to boot from the
advanced boot menu. Booting the image in EFI mode it works fine. I wish
we'd just stop hiding the advanced boot menu ;^)
